Local
Store
🇬🇧
United Kingdom
Home
United Kingdom
Somerset
TOTNES
Electronics Shop
Electronics Shop
1 businesses in TOTNES, Somerset
Open now
1
businesses
WJ SEARLE & SON
Electronics Shop
30 FORE STREET
TQ9 5RP Totnes